  • A Guide how to install the Full Band Modification Module in to the Quansheng UV-K5 Transceiver. After this mod. you can receieve AM/SSB signals from Long Waves up to 30MHz(CB included). Chip is Si4732A10-2052A020HI

    Watched a few videos of this mod and decided to give it a try yesterday. I have a tweezer soldering iron which you can close on each side of the smd caps and resistors. This worked quite well but required careful placement as to not heat near by parts. I have a hot air gun that I planned to use on the eight pin IC removal but I was concerned that it might blow off the adjacent tiny parts. I used an exacto knife to score the leads at the package several times. You can press on the cut and snap of the leads. After that the remaining remnants can be easily removed with soldering iron. That tiny capacitor is smaller that I thought but I managed to get it installed. Happy to say that the mod is working. Thank you for the excellent video.

      To remove these small smd, I slip a very thin wire under one of the sides (making a loop) and put some upward lifting pressure while heating the pins on that side (not too much or you will pull up the traces). The chip will pop up from that side, then the rest is easy. Doing it this way saves the chip for other uses (or reversing the mod).
